Polyvinyl Chloride (PVC) PVC is the world's third-most widely produced synthetic plastic polymer, after polyethylene and polypropylene. The rigid form of PVC is used in construction for pipe and in profile applications such as doors and windows. The prices between PVC Pond liner and HDPE pond liners are different, for the same such as pond liner 500-micron thickness, and size, the PVC pond liner price is cheaper than HDPE pond liners price, but considering the service life and maintenance, the average cost of HDPE is much lower. PVC needs fewer flow lines to achieve dimensional stability and prefers a solid structure. As a result it is able to support heavier loads and offers better impact resistance. Polypropylene can be brittle and snap under stress.

In polypropylene, the repeated element is propene CH3 … WebJan 30, 2024 · Re: Connecting PVC to plastic polypropylene. by Aaron » Tue Jan 30, 2024 1:55 pm. You need a fitting called a trap adapter. You'll find this among all the PVC (or ABS) fittings. It is also called a "Marvel adapter" if you find it among all the PP packaged parts. Not sure what Marvel means, but it's exactly the same thing. This leads to better properties in select areas—such as higher stiffness, flex fatigue resistance, and creep resistance ... cynical brainWeb#5: Polypropylene (PP) Polypropylene is a hard but flexible plastic with a high melting point and excellent chemical resistance. These properties make it one of the safer plastic options to use for food and drink products at a higher temperature.
